Overview

Are you new to using Canvas at the elementary level? Maybe you have experience using Canvas for remote learning and want to learn the most effective ways to use it for in-person learning. Join Deb Norton as she shares tips and tricks for adapting Canvas for use in the elementary classroom. You will also learn how to design your homepage, simplify student navigation, create paced modules, and post audio and video announcements and more!
